New River, VA, is a small community located just outside Radford, offering lower home prices and a rural atmosphere. Named for the river that borders its southern edge, New River features starter homes near shopping and restaurants along U.S. Route 11. The community is approximately 2 miles from Radford, home to Radford University. Housing options include manufactured, ranch-style and Cape Cod homes, many of which are fixer-uppers with large yards and detached garages or workshops. The area is car-dependent, with New River Road serving as the main route through the community. Pulaski County Public Schools serve local students, with Riverlawn Elementary, Pulaski County Middle, and Pulaski County High offering various programs and clubs. For dining, Hank’s Drive-In and Pycone Creamery are popular local spots, while national retailers like Kroger, Walmart, and Lowe’s Home Improvement are found in nearby shopping centers. Recreational opportunities include boating and fishing on the New River, a playground and basketball court at New River Community Park, and trails at Wildwood Park in Radford. Radford also hosts annual events such as the Radford Community Fest and the Radford Highlanders Festival, bringing together residents and visitors for music, food, and entertainment.
